Output 33dd101f04fd9689b25089794dbff74cb26e3cfac033162cca3a55980f15fe06:0

value
19508836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b48a3bbb6f17c07c3ba1c49ba57a2408cf037fab OP_EQUAL
address
MQMmTaaTFC19AHQB2Jfkb6bFpg1w4XLLuP
transaction
33dd101f04fd9689b25089794dbff74cb26e3cfac033162cca3a55980f15fe06
spent
true